The recently funded research Centre for Building Technologies and Processes ZBP is hosted in the department of Architecture, Design and Civil Engineering. It's research targets the exploration of the future of construction, featur-ing advanced, resource-efficient, lightweight hybrid construction, low carbon technologies and energy systems and novel digital tools and processes.
